Only Fools and Horses exhibition at Dreamland in Margate to celebrate Jolly Boys' Outing episode anniversary

The Jolly Boys are back in town this summer for what is expected to be a pretty pukka event.

Celebrating the 30th anniversary of one of Only Fools and Horses’ most popular episodes, the 1989 Christmas special The Jolly Boys’ Outing, Dreamland in Margate is set to host an exhibition. Lovely jubbly.

From Friday, August 9, until Friday, August 30, the park’s Ballroom will be transformed into Peckham’s finest paradise, showcasing a pretty cushty collection of original costumes, props, and sets which features contributions from series creator the late John Sullivan.

There will even be several special guest appearances over the course of the exhibition from actors who appeared in the sitcom.

Filmed on location at Dreamland back in August 1989, The Jolly Boys’ Outing saw the whole Only Fools and Horses gang journey from their south London home to the golden Margate Sands.

With classic moments including Denzil’s ‘disease’, the exploding coach, and Del Boy being reunited with Raquel, it became one of the best-loved episodes of the series, which ran from 1981 until 2003.

The exhibition will be open daily from 10am until 5pm.

Tickets cost £7.50 for adults, £4 for children, and £20 for a family.
